Unlocking Your Potential: Embracing a Growth Mindset - Introduction Imagine you are locked in a room with a ceiling. No matter how high you jump, no matter how hard you try, you can never break free from that confining space. Now, picture yourself in an open field, surrounded by endless possibilities, with the vast expanse of the sky above you. This stark contrast illustrates the difference between a Fixed Mindset and a Growth Mindset. A Fixed Mindset vs. a Growth Mindset A Fixed Mindset is like that locked room. It limits your potential and tells you that you can only achieve so much, discouraging you from pushing beyond your comfort zone. It whispers, "This is all you can do. Don't try to reach higher; you will fail." On the other hand, a Growth Mindset is the open field, where the sky is your limit. It encourages you to explore, learn, and grow. It whispers, "You can do this, and if you fail, that's okay. You will learn, grow, and come back stronger." The key difference lies in how these mindsets view challenges and setbacks. A Fixed Mindset sees them as insurmountable obstacles, while a Growth Mindset views them as opportunities for personal development. The shift in mindset is not about denying your shortcomings; it's about embracing them as chances to learn and improve. It's about moving from "I can't do this" to "I can't do this yet, but I'm learning." The Power of a Growth Mindset A Growth Mindset is a powerful tool that can transform your life. It's all about learning, improving, and believing in the potential for change. When you adopt a Growth Mindset, you become more resilient and better equipped to face life's challenges. You understand that effort is the path to mastery, and you're willing to put in the work to achieve your goals. Just like a diamond that's formed under immense pressure, the growth process may not be easy, but the end result is undoubtedly worth it. When you embrace a Growth Mindset, you become a lifelong learner, constantly seeking opportunities to develop new skills and knowledge. You become more adaptable and open to change, which is essential in today's fast-paced world. Changing Your Mindset Changing from a Fixed Mindset to a Growth Mindset is not something that happens overnight. It requires self-awareness, patience, and a commitment to personal growth. Here are some steps to help you make the shift: Self-reflection: Take some time to reflect on your current mindset. Are there areas in your life where you have a Fixed Mindset? Identify them and acknowledge them. Embrace challenges: Start viewing challenges as opportunities for growth rather than as threats to your self-esteem. When you face difficulties, remind yourself that you can learn and improve from them. Cultivate a love for learning: Develop a genuine curiosity for new knowledge and skills. Seek out opportunities to expand your horizons and challenge yourself intellectually. Be persistent: Understand that setbacks are a natural part of the learning process. Instead of giving up when you encounter obstacles, persist and keep moving forward. Surround yourself with positivity: Surround yourself with people who encourage and support your growth. Avoid those who reinforce a Fixed Mindset and discourage your progress. Conclusion Your mindset determines the direction of your journey in life. Choosing a Growth Mindset opens the door to infinite possibilities, allowing you to reach for the sky and achieve your fullest potential. It's a journey of self-discovery, learning, and continuous improvement. So, choose wisely—choose growth. Embrace the challenges, persist in the face of setbacks, and believe in your capacity to learn and grow. Stay hungry for growth, and you'll find yourself unstoppable, reaching heights you never thought possible. Unlock your potential with a Growth Mindset, and watch the magic happen in your life.

In the vast tapestry of the English language, proverbs have long held a special place. They are like nuggets of wisdom passed down through generations, encapsulating universal truths and offering insights into the human experience. One such proverb, “Great minds think alike,” is often used to convey a profound message about the similarities in thought processes among intelligent individuals.

The Meaning of the Proverb

The English proverb “Great minds think alike” is a concise way of expressing the idea that individuals who are highly intelligent or share common goals and values often arrive at the same conclusions or solutions independently. It suggests that people of great intellect or similar disposition tend to see the world in a similar light and are more likely to reach the same or similar conclusions when presented with a particular problem or situation.

The underlying message of this proverb is that intelligence and shared perspectives can lead to convergent thinking. It highlights the idea that like-minded individuals are more likely to come to a consensus because they approach challenges with similar thought processes, values, and goals.

Origin of the Proverb

The origin of the proverb “Great minds think alike” is somewhat elusive, as it has been used in various forms across different cultures and languages. While there is no definitive source or date of origin, it is known to have appeared in English-speaking societies as early as the 17th century.

One theory suggests that this proverb may have its roots in the broader notion of shared wisdom among intellectuals. It is possible that over time, as societies recognized the collective intelligence of prominent thinkers, the saying evolved into its current form.

Usage in Conversation

The proverb “Great minds think alike” is commonly used in both casual and formal conversations to acknowledge the similarity in thought processes or ideas between individuals. Here are some examples of how it can be used in various contexts:

  1. In a Business Meeting:
    • Person A: “I think we should focus our marketing efforts on social media platforms.”
    • Person B: “Great minds think alike! I was just about to suggest the same strategy.”
  2. Among Friends:
    • Friend A: “Let’s order pizza tonight!”
    • Friend B: “That’s funny; I was just about to say the same thing. Great minds think alike!”
  3. Academic Discussion:
    • Student A: “I believe the key to this scientific problem lies in quantum mechanics.”
    • Student B: “Interesting, I was just reading about that. It seems great minds think alike when it comes to this research.”
  4. Family Decision-Making:
    • Parent A: “I think we should plan a trip to the beach for our summer vacation.”
    • Parent B: “Absolutely! I was going to suggest the same thing. Great minds think alike when it comes to family fun.”

Conclusion

The proverb “Great minds think alike” celebrates the idea that individuals who possess exceptional intelligence or who share similar perspectives often arrive at similar conclusions independently. It underscores the notion that collective wisdom and shared values can lead to convergent thinking. While its exact origin remains a mystery, its enduring presence in the English language testifies to its timeless relevance in acknowledging the commonality of thought among those who think deeply and similarly. So, the next time you find yourself on the same wavelength with someone, don’t be surprised if they playfully say, “Great minds think alike!”
